Given they are nocturnal animals, raccoons will sleep throughout the day and only venture out at dusk to forage for food and perform their other usual nighttime activities. Raccoons are primarily nocturnal creatures that sleep during the day. Being nocturnal creatures, raccoons will spend most of their days resting and sleeping. Raccoons have mastered the ability to locate comfortable places to sleep, whether high up in a tree, in your attic, or in a quiet corner of an abandoned building. Raccoons love to sleep in big holes found in trees and hollow parts of fallen trees or logs, and their sleep is done mostly during the day. Why do raccoons climb trees at night?
